2 clinics specializing in Orthopedic surgery providing treatment of Hip dysplasia Hip dysplasia is a congenital condition where the hip joint does not develop properly, leading to instability and abnormal alignment. It can result in hip pain, limited mobility, and arthritis if untreated. Treatment options include braces or surgery. disease in Philippines.
